Medal of Honor (sort of) review

I realized I had this sitting in my draft’s folder for about a month and I never posted it. I played Medal of Honor over a week period on an XBOX 360, with my 32” TV and my Turtle Beach headphones.

CAMPAIGN

The annoying:

  • Characters stuck in spots.
  • Areas don’t move forward unless some hidden dude behind a wall is killed (who doesn’t come out to find you, or make any effort to hint that he exists)
  • The audio triggers don’t trigger at the right time.. (tho when it works, its awesome).
  • Zero explanation on how to use some of the features (target missiles, etc).

The awesome

  • Campaign looks wonderful most of the time.
  • Guns feel hefty and sound great!
  • Controller layout is good (I like the L thumper for other gun, and Y for quick pistol draw).
  • Super cool sliding move to hide behind rocks.

No deal-breaker, but no deal-maker either:

  • Story is nothing out of the ordinary, although very patriotic.
  • Hidden HUD.

MULTIPLAYER

The annoying:

  • Its like playing Battlefield Bad Company 2
  • Everything in the screen is so small and blended together that you can’t tell apart the building wall from the dude standing RIGHT IN FRONT OF YOU!
  • The controls are different in multiplayer.
  • The guns are puny.
  • Can’t go prone.
  • Not that many maps.
  • Matching servers suck.
  • Absolutely no information on how to use the “Rewards”.

The awesome:

  • No screaming 12 year olds playing the game.
